1924 Hall of Fame

Name:  AlonsoCarvajalHOF.PNG
Views: 121
Size:  278.7 KB
Alonso Carvajal, 3B

Carvajal held down the Yankees 3B spot for a long time, attending 5 all-star games and winning 5 silver sluggers. He was an international discovery out of Mexico in 1904 and within 4 years made it up to the big leagues.

Career Stats: 7983 PA, 2127 H, 750 SB, .360 wOBA, 129 wRC+, -35.9 ZR, 57.9 WAR, 49.0 JAWS

Name:  MohamedSabryHOF.PNG
Views: 146
Size:  264.3 KB
Mohamed Sabry, 3B

Sabry was Carvajal's contemporary at the hot corner in Boston. He was the Rookie of the Year in 1911 and won 4 gold gloves, went to 3 all-star games, and was a one-time silver slugger. He was drafted 12th overall out of Washington State in 1909.

Career Stats: 7134 PA, 1801 H, 220 SB, .345 wOBA, 1116 wRC+, 86.2 ZR, 45.2 WAR, 39.7 JAWS

Name:  CezarCastanedaHOF.PNG
Views: 151
Size:  268.4 KB
Cezár Castaneda, 2B

Castaneda provided a ton of value throughout his 20s but dropped sharply in his 30s (sensing a pattern here). He was an international discovery out of the Dominican Republic in 1906 and played 11 consistent seasons at 2B for the Pirates, making one all-star game and winning one silver slugger.

Career Stats: 8206 PA, 1870 H, 702 SB, .320 wOBA, 104 wRC+, 95.9 ZR, 44.2 WAR, 38.8 JAWS

Name:  HenryAngelbeekHOF.PNG
Views: 137
Size:  275.7 KB
Henry Angelbeek, RHP

Angelbeek was drafted 33rd overall in 1905 out of Deer Park High School. He spent most of his career with Padres, winning Pitcher of the Year in 1914, attending 6 all-star games, and winning 3 World Series.

Career Stats: 3572 IP, 859 BB, 1331 K, 2.71 FIP, 92 FIP-, 60.6 WAR, 51.6 JAWS

1924 Top Players Under Age 30

Juan Sanchez, CF

Sanchez was a scouting discovery out of Venezuela in 1913 and has dominated the league the past 3 years with over 6 WAR. He won an MVP, 4 gold gloves, and a silver slugger, and has been to 4 all-star games. He was also the AL Division Series MVP.

Jeremiah Inman, RF

He most recently won the MVP and was the 1st overall pick in 1916 out of the University of Illinois. He is a 4-time all-star, one-time gold glover, and three-time silver slugger.

Rainer Aguilar, SS

He was a scouting discovery in 1912 out of Nicaragua and is a 2-time all-star and one-time gold glover. He won the Rookie of the Year in 1919.
